VII. More Hoop Picks

image

 

Since I don’t know Coach K or Jerry Colangelo of USA Basketball, I would love it if you would share this with them if you do, because I’ve been thinking about the makeup of the forthcoming Olympic Team. An Olympic team is often like an all-star team, comprised of twelve outstanding individual players that come together shortly before the games. With that said, there is no guarantee that twelve superstars automatically defeat a great team that is a cohesive unit used to working with one another.

So with that in mind, let me start with James Harden, Kevin Love, Dwight Howard, Kyrie Irving, and Paul George…who are among those I would not select…and I am a big fan of George, by the way. My idea for the Olympic roster is to pick 4 Golden State Warriors, namely Steph Curry, Klay Thompson, Draymond Green and Andre Iguodala. Obviously their team has been tremendously successful over the past couple of years, and what a weapon it would be for Coach K to be able to throw a virtual team in there together. To that foursome I would add Kawhi Leonard, as the Spurs and Warriors are both teams that feature ball movement on the offensive end.

The other seven players would be LeBron James and Carmelo Anthony, both seeking their fourth Olympic appearance; Russell Westbrook and Kevin Durant; centers DeAndre Jordan and DeMarcus Cousins; and Chris Paul. Cue up the Star Spangled Banner!
